[慢性肾衰竭患者催乳素的昼夜节律]

[Circadian rhythm of prolactin in patients with chronic renal failure].

作者信息

Riemel A, Grzeszczak W, Koziak H

机构信息

Z Oddziału Nefrologii Szpitala Górniczego w Jastrzebiu.

出版信息

Przegl Lek. 1995;52(9):440-4.

PMID:8834645
Abstract

This study was aimed to answer the following questions: 1. Is there the circadian rhythm in serum concentration of prolactin preserved in male patients with chronic renal failure. 2. Does hemodialysis, used in treatment of uremia, influence PRL circadian variations. 3. Is there statistically significant difference between hormonal circadian rhythm determined on the day of hemodialysis and on the interdialytic day. For this purpose circadian patterns of PRL and their characteristics were studied in 32 uremic men and 16 healthy men. 16 uremic males were nondialyzed and 16 were hemodialyzed. In all investigated cases the basal serum concentration of PRL were determined 8-times a day at 3-hour intervals. In hemodialyzed patients the measurements of hormone were conducted on the day of dialysis session and on the following day. PRL serum concentration were determined using an immunoradiometric assay. To estimate the circadian rhythms COSINOR computer analysis was employed. Existence of abnormal circadian rhythm of PRL was noted in both hemodialyzed and non-dialyzed patients, significantly shifted toward earlier hours in comparison with healthy subjects. In uremic men PRL circadian rhythm is not significantly influenced by single hemodialysis session. Long-term hemodialysotherapy significantly influences circadian rhythm of PRL in uremic men. This influence is expressed by partial normalization of PRL acrophase and normalization of amplitude.

摘要

本研究旨在回答以下问题

  1. 慢性肾衰竭男性患者血清催乳素浓度是否存在昼夜节律。2. 用于治疗尿毒症的血液透析是否会影响催乳素的昼夜变化。3. 在血液透析日和透析间期所测定的激素昼夜节律之间是否存在统计学上的显著差异。为此,对32名尿毒症男性和16名健康男性的催乳素昼夜模式及其特征进行了研究。16名尿毒症男性未进行透析,16名进行了血液透析。在所有研究病例中,每天以3小时间隔测定8次催乳素的基础血清浓度。对于进行血液透析的患者,在透析日及次日进行激素测量。采用免疫放射分析法测定催乳素血清浓度。为评估昼夜节律,采用了COSINOR计算机分析。在进行血液透析和未进行透析的患者中均发现催乳素昼夜节律异常,与健康受试者相比显著提前。在尿毒症男性中,单次血液透析对催乳素昼夜节律无显著影响。长期血液透析疗法对尿毒症男性的催乳素昼夜节律有显著影响。这种影响表现为催乳素峰相位部分正常化和振幅正常化。
